Summary

Establishes the Aquaculture Development Branch within the Department of Business, Economic Development, and Tourism. Transfers the rights, powers, functions, duties, employees, and other capital of the Aquaculture and Livestock Services Branch of the Department of Agriculture to the new Aquaculture Development Branch. Makes appropriations.
